Transaction e76a11c9bd31e071956f5b1ceb60dd76c164a610fb9e21769f2a152bdc651c06

2 Input
2 Outputs
  • e76a11c9bd31e071956f5b1ceb60dd76c164a610fb9e21769f2a152bdc651c06:0
  • value  4026658
    address  mhH82gmDo3di2BDVAj65YGhWtggpvFVYMW
  • e76a11c9bd31e071956f5b1ceb60dd76c164a610fb9e21769f2a152bdc651c06:1
  • value  370000000
    address  2NBMEXGhut86wQir5HVMZ6EUDvxg7v5ZC3X